Lloyd Harbor School ranking

SchoolRow ranks Lloyd Harbor School 171st of 2,326 New York elementary schools for 2024–25, based on NYSED 3-8 assessments 2024–25; high schools: Regents 65+ rate English and Math results — better than 93% of elementary schools statewide. Its statewide percentile went from 93th in 2019 to 93th in 2025.

Frequently asked questions

What school district is Lloyd Harbor School in?

Lloyd Harbor School is part of the Cold Spring Harbor Central School District district in Huntington, New York.

Is Lloyd Harbor School a good school?

SchoolRow ranks Lloyd Harbor School 171st of 2,326 New York elementary schools (better than 93% statewide) based on 2024–25 test results (NYSED 3-8 assessments 2024–25; high schools: Regents 65+ rate).

What is the racial makeup of Lloyd Harbor School?

White 89%, Hispanic 6%, Two or more races 3%, Asian 3% (391 students, 2023–24).
